SIMPLOT EDUCATION COUNCIL


The Simplot Education Council was formed in the early 1990's to work with the Pocatello, Idaho School District 25 area schools in promoting education excellence.  Because the Company's fertilizer production facility located in Pocatello, Idaho provides many scientific and engineering resources, the Council has emphasized science experiences in the classroom.   

Mission Statement:
The J. R. Simplot Company's Education Council is committed to assist students in School District 25 in achieving excellence in education.  We will work with the school district and local schools to identify areas that the council can support and develop helpful partnerships.  The purpose of this council is to enhance efforts to help students achieve their full academic potential.
